Transaction 0576e6f066260b995a5bcbd4e9d271cbc105f75f497a181f36f1b50d0861e913
2 Input
2 Outputs
- 0576e6f066260b995a5bcbd4e9d271cbc105f75f497a181f36f1b50d0861e913:0
- 0576e6f066260b995a5bcbd4e9d271cbc105f75f497a181f36f1b50d0861e913:1
value 7560333
address 187LQzn78QUzzEC8BDZ95XpkXaBLWJQMby
value 22908977
address 3Q3Wx9APrwUx8i4sH1M9XUnAnUXnZ6oKGY